What is the simplified form of 4 log3y - 6 log3x + 7 log3z?

\textsf{ \underline{\underline{Steps to solve the problem} }:}


\qquad❖ \: \sf \:4 \: log_(3)(y) - 6 \: log_(3)(x) + 7 \: log_(3)(z)


\qquad❖ \: \sf \: \: log_(3)(y {}^(4) ) - \: log_(3)(x {}^(6) ) +\: log_(3)(z {}^(7) )


\qquad❖ \: \sf \: \: log_(3)(y {}^(4) ) + \: log_(3)(z{}^(7) ) - \: log_(3)(x {}^(6) )

(
\sf a\: log (b) = log {b}^(a))


\qquad❖ \: \sf \: log_(3)( {y}^(4) {z}^(7) ) - log_(3)( {x}^(6) {}^{} )

(
\sf{log (a) + log (b) = log (ab)})


\qquad❖ \: \sf \: log_(3) \bigg( \frac{y {}^(4) {z}^(7) }{ {x}^(6) } \bigg )

(
\sf{log (a) - log (b) = log (a/b)})
